The flat, simple facade of greenish flagstone of this four-story rowhouse at 9 E. Goethe St. (entrance on right) recalls the Chicago cityscape of 1886 when the home was built. But there’s a rustic feel to two of the rooms inside this recently renovated Gold Coast home. The family room is paneled with cedar and, with its fireplace (one of five in the home), has the ambience of a farmhouse living room or even a mountain cabin. In the kitchen, the theme continues. There’s a deep, white farmer’s sink as well as cabinetry of reddish wood and butcher-block counter tops. The seven other rooms have a more contemporary feel. BY THE NUMBERS: Five bedrooms, two full bathrooms, two half baths, two small gardens, one sauna, no garage. The current owners are offering to pay for one parking space nearby for two years.
